Announcing General Availability of Customer Managed Keys for Power Apps


Microsoft has announced the General Availability of Customer Managed encryption keys (CMK) for Power Apps. CMK provides an additional layer of data protection for cloud assets in regulated industries like Healthcare and Financial Services. With CMK, customers can use their own encryption key from Azure Key vault instead of Microsoft-managed keys to encrypt and secure their Power Apps data. This change is an admin-led action and will be invisible to makers and end-users. Step-by-step instructions on how to apply CMK to environments can be found at aka.ms/PowerAppsCMK.
